Choosing the Perfect Woven Shoulder Bag Navy
Choosing the right woven shoulder bag involves considering several factors. Size matters, depending on what you plan to carry. A smaller bag is perfect for essentials like your phone, wallet, and keys, while a larger one can accommodate more items for work or shopping. The weave itself can vary, from a tight, structured weave for a more formal look to a looser, more relaxed weave for casual occasions. Material is also key, with options like wicker, rattan, seagrass, and even synthetic materials offering unique aesthetics and durability. And don’t forget the strap! Consider whether you prefer a leather strap for a touch of elegance, a fabric strap for comfort, or a chain strap for a bit of glamour.
Exploring Materials: Wicker, Rattan, and More
The beauty of woven shoulder bags lies in the natural materials used to create them. Wicker, a technique of weaving rather than a material itself, often utilizes materials like willow, reed, or rattan. Rattan, known for its strength and flexibility, is a popular choice for its durability. Seagrass, with its natural, textured appearance, offers a more rustic, beachy vibe. Each material brings its own unique charm and characteristics to the final product.
Understanding the Differences in Woven Materials
While the terms “wicker” and “rattan” are sometimes used interchangeably, understanding their distinct properties is crucial. Wicker refers to the weaving process, whereas rattan is a specific material often used in wickerwork. Rattan’s strength and flexibility make it ideal for creating durable and stylish bags. Seagrass, another popular choice, provides a more relaxed, coastal aesthetic.
